Job Description:

Nurturing the greatness in every child - and in you. Weekly Pay | 15% Above Award Wage | 50% off Childcare fees. When you join G8 Education you will immerse yourself in our intensive and supportive Early Childhood Teacher First Steps induction program. 3 months of continued support and training allowing time off the floor to collaborate, learn, and grow professionally. ECT Buddy providing an extra layer of support as you settle into your role. Join Community Connection Sessions to network with other ECTs, Teacher Registration Partners and Practice Partners. This role is part-time working 32 hours a week on a contract ending May 2027 with possibility of extension.

Requirements:

  • An ACECQA approved Graduate Diploma, Bachelor or Masters of Teaching (Early Childhood)
  • Current Working with Children Check
What we offer:
  • 4 weeks annual leave + 2 weeks extra leave per year (Pro-rata for Part-time positions)
  • Access a 50% discount on early education and childcare fees at any G8 Education Centre
  • Attractive wages well above award
  • A place to grow - succession planning encouraged with opportunities for careers across the nation
  • A dedicated Early Learning & Education Leadership Team to support you to contribute to the lives of children in their important early years
  • 50 hours of NESA approved training available
  • Access to G8’s Online Learning Lounge with more than 70 hours of professional development
  • Exclusive access to G8 Education's benefits platform, with discounts to 350+ retailers
  • Counselling for team members and their families through Employee Assistance Program (EAP)
  • Weekly Pay
  • 15% Above Award Wage
  • 50% off Childcare fees
